to try panning...
first it is easier if u r parallel to the subject...
then u must anticipate its movement...
preferably if the subj is always at the same distace from u...
then while panning...after pressing the shutter...continue to followthrough...
dun try with fast cars...try with slower subject first...bicycle maybe?


Added on January 12, 2008, 7:46 amthen when skilled d...can take bird in flight! =)
